    What to Consider When Choosing a High Voltage Electric Fence

    When selecting a high voltage electric fence, several critical factors come into play. First, consider the intended purpose of the fence. Different applications require varying voltage levels. Livestock containment requires less voltage compared to deterring larger wildlife. Understanding the specific needs of your property is essential.

    Next, evaluate the materials used in the electric fence system. The quality of wires, insulators, and posts can greatly influence the durability and effectiveness of the fence. Choose materials that can withstand weather changes and physical wear. Opt for sturdy posts that prevent sagging and keep the fence taut.

    Installation location also matters. Factors like terrain and exposure to elements can affect performance. A fence on uneven ground may not deliver consistent voltage. Regular inspections are necessary to address wear and potential issues. It's key to reflect on these aspects to ensure the fence can serve its purpose effectively.

    Types of High Voltage Electric Fences Available on the Market

    When considering high voltage electric fences, it's essential to explore the various types available on the market. Common options include permanent, portable, and solar-powered models. Each type has unique features and benefits suited for different needs. Permanent fences offer durability and strength, making them ideal for long-term use. Portable fences are versatile and easy to set up, great for temporary enclosures. Solar-powered options provide convenience and environmental benefits.

    Tips: Always check voltage levels and compatibility with your purpose. This ensures safety while providing effective deterrence. Consider your location and specific requirements before making a choice.

    In addition, the wire materials matter. Choose from stainless steel, copper, or aluminum, depending on your budget and requirements. Stainless steel may resist corrosion better, while copper offers conductivity. Each material has its perks and pitfalls. It’s crucial to think about maintenance too. Some options need more upkeep than others, which can lead to unexpected costs. Balance your choice between ease of use and long-term efficiency.

    Installation Guide for High Voltage Electric Fences

    Installing a high voltage electric fence requires care and precision. Begin by selecting a suitable location. Ensure the area is clear of obstacles and potential hazards. Measure the perimeter carefully. This helps in determining how much fencing material you will need.

    When installing the posts, dig deep enough for stability. If posts are too shallow, they may topple over. Be mindful of the correct spacing between posts. Ideally, it should be around 10-12 feet apart for optimal support. Secure each post firmly in the ground.

    Tips: Always use recommended insulators. These will prevent the electric current from grounding out. Ensure that the wires are tightly attached to the posts. Loose wires can lead to malfunctions. Regularly check the fence for wear and tear. Small issues can escalate quickly.

    Safety is key. Handle all components with care. Always assume the fence is live, even when you think it isn’t. A small mistake can cause unexpected problems. Take your time and double-check each step. Fragile components require gentle handling.

    Maintenance Tips for Optimal Performance of Electric Fences

    Electric fences are a popular choice for livestock management and security. Proper maintenance ensures they run effectively. Reports indicate that nearly 30% of electric fence systems fail due to poor maintenance practices. Regular checks can prevent many common issues.

    Voltage levels can decrease over time. This happens due to weather conditions, corrosion, or vegetation interference. It’s vital to trim back any plants near the fence. Also, inspect the charger at least once a month. A loose connection can lead to a significant drop in voltage.

    Testing the voltage regularly is key. A fence should ideally maintain at least 3,000 volts for horses and even higher for cattle. If readings fall below this, consider checking ground rods and connections. Many overlook the ground system, affecting efficiency.

    Ignoring these checks can lead to underperformance. Over time, small overlooked issues can grow into larger problems. Keeping a maintenance log might help track these details better.
